Slipstream Cyber, a specialised provider of 24/7 cyber defence and advisory services, has appointed David Kaplan as GM of cyber security, responsible for leading the company’s active defence, Digital Forensics & Incident Response (DFIR) and Consulting teams.

With over 25 years of experience in cyber security/IT services, and delivery, he most recently served as principal practice manager at Amazon Web Services and previously held senior roles at Dimension Data.

Based in Sydney, Kaplan has been working closely with the Slipstream team since March and has already made what the company says is a "significant impact" across delivery and consulting functions.

Steve Macdonald also joins as director of cyber security practice and will lead Slipstream’s Commercial, Partnerships, Customer Success, and Pre-Sales teams.

Based in Melbourne, he brings extensive experience from Telstra, where he led the global managed security services, with a focus on cyber defence.

He has also held customer-facing leadership roles at Hewlett Packard Enterprise, Check Point, Balbix, and Dimension Data.

Both leaders will join Slipstream’s senior leadership team, reporting to Nick Scholefield, Interactive’s COO.

Scholefield said the company is strengthening its leadership to meet the market’s increasing demand for trusted cyber partners, while positioning Slipstream to deliver greater value and innovation to customers across Australia.

"This is a clear step forward in our Unite28 strategy, our three-year plan to make Interactive the tech company of choice in Australia for customers, partners, and top talent," he said.

Interactive bought Slipstream in 2023.

The company opened a new office in Perth's CBD in April of this year.
